Snacking instead of imbibing in alcohol is interesting.
I find that a bit of alcohol pretty much changes my whole eating, and definitely removes willpower not to eat "bad" stuff. Some stuff I only eat if I am having alcohol. When I was still tolerant of red wine I would only have steak on my planned drinks days (hours) for example. Of course I have had steak since - sans the wine, but feel like pairing it with wine would have been more delicious.
I am sometimes guilty of foregoing healthy calories to fit the calories from booze and snacks in and stay within my range.
Does anybody eat more when they are drinking?
Does anybody eat less when they are drinking?
Do the substitutes of snacks help control alcohol cravings?
Curious to know what y'all think about this.

Good questions. This is interesting to me, too. My answer is "yes" to all 3.
Definitely I have to cut food calories on weekends to make room for alcohol, and it shows in my macros (don't quite hit protein minimum, way below fat minimum). I have to front load nutrition to have my weekly macro minimums come out right. Inadequate nutrition is decidedly not a problem for me, but I do have to pay more attention to it when making room for alcohol.
Definitely also I sometimes say IDGAF to the carefully laid plans when drinking. So yeah, I eat more, too. Generally, though, snacks do help me stay on my plan (whether it's AF or not). Better for macros, too.5 -
